繁体
首页

第95章 职业道德和责任(7)(2 / 2)

9.22 在本书讲过的例子中,查找至少两个违反SE准则第3.09条的例子。

9.23 SE准则第1.03条说,“在批准一个软件时,应当有足够理由确信其不会对环境造成伤害。”搜索引擎可能会影响人们的隐私。它们是否违反了这一条款?这一条款讲的是我们可以做出权衡,还是应该把它解释为一个绝对的规则?第1.03条的最后一句话说,“该产品的终极效果应该是对公众有好处。”这是否意味着我们可以做出权衡?再举一个会产生类似困境的例子。

9.24 SE准则第8.07条说我们应该“不因为无关的偏见而不公正的对待任何人”。在ACM准则第1.4节的指引中说,“基于国籍……的歧视……是明确违反ACM政策的,将不会被容忍。”分析在下面案例中的伦理问题。你认为在该案例中的决定在伦理上是可接受的吗?两个准则中的哪些相关部分可以应用到这里?哪个准则关于歧视的说法更好?为什么?

假设你15年前从伊拉克来到美国。现在你拥有一个小的软件公司。你今年需要聘用六个程序员。由于你的祖国因为战争造成的破坏,你决定在招聘程序员的时候,只考虑来自伊拉克的难民。

9.25 考虑下面的两种说法。

1. 除了安全的社会环境之外,人类福祉还包括安全的自然环境。因此,计算机专业人士在设计和开发系统时,必须警惕并让别人知道可能对本地或全球环

境造成的任何潜在损害。

2. 我们不能想当然地认为以计算机为基础的经济能自动为未来每个人提供足够的就业机会。在设计和实施的程序可能会减少那些最需要工作的人们的就业机会时,计算机专业人员应该了解其工作对就业产生的这种压力。

比较这两种说法,把它们作为计算机专业人员的道德准则是否合适?你觉得这两个是否都应该加到准则中?还是都不应该?或者只有一个是合适的?(哪一个?)请给出你的理由。

9.26 你是一个小的电脑游戏公司的总裁。你的公司刚刚购买了另一个小游戏公司,它们正在开发三款新游戏。你会发现其中一个已经完成,并且在准备销售。但是该游戏非常暴力,而且会贬低女性。它可能可以卖一百万份。你必须决定如何来处理这个游戏。请给出一些选项,并给出支持和反对他们的论点。你会怎么做?为什么?

9.27 一名荷兰黑客从华盛顿大学医疗中心复制了很多患者档案(但并没有被抓到),他在网上接受采访时说,他这样做是为了宣传该系统的漏洞,而不是为了使用这些信息。在医疗中心声称并没有患者档案被人复制之后,他透露了文件的部分内容(给个人,而不是向公众)。使用第9.3.1节中的方法分析其行为的道德问题。这算一种光荣的告密行为吗?还是不负责任的黑客行为?

9.28 考虑在第9.3.7节中的如下场景。假设该公司已经决定完成全部测试之前就发布该设备,并且你也已经决定了你必须要通知所有购买它的医院。你是否应该在发给医院的信息中包括你的真实姓名,还是应该匿名提供?请讨论其中的道德问题。

9.29 在第9.3.7中第一个案例涉及的是安全攸关系统。假设在第二个场景中的产品是一种会计系统,或一个游戏,或是一个照片共享系统。在第一个场景的分析中的哪些原则或想法可以应用到第二个场景中?哪些不能应用到第二个场景中?请解释你的答案。

9.30 假设你是在一家汽车公司的高层经理。你必须决定是否批准向一款吸引年轻司机的车型添加一项功能的项目建议。该功能允许通过语音接收和发送社交媒体的消息更新。它会存在哪些问题?请做出决定并加以解释,或者解释你在做出决定之前还需要考虑哪些额外信息。